Suspected illegal immigrant arrested after lorry driver calls police from A419 lay-by

byDaniel Jae Webb
5 February 2018 | 4.59pm
Share on FacebookPost on XSend via WhatsApp

A suspected illegal immigrant has been arrested following a lorry driver’s call to the police.

At around 6.45pm on 1 February, officers were called to a lay-by on the A419 near Blunsdon following reports from an articulated lorry driver that someone was inside his vehicle.

On arrival, police found a 30-year-old man, believed to be from Eritrea, inside. He was subsequently arrested on suspicion of being an illegal immigrant.

Wiltshire Police says that the matter has now been passed on to the UK Border Agency.
